The 3 months correlation between Cementos and BorgWarner is 0.06.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Cementos Pacasmayo SAA and BorgWarner in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on BorgWarner and Cementos Pacasmayo is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Cementos Pacasmayo SAA are associated (or correlated) with BorgWarner.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of BorgWarner has no effect on the direction of Cementos Pacasmayo i.e., Cementos Pacasmayo and BorgWarner go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Cementos Pacasmayo and BorgWarner
The main advantage of trading using opposite Cementos Pacasmayo and BorgWarner posit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Cementos Pacasmayo position performs unexpectedly, BorgWarner can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
